Possible Causes of Trunk Malfunction
There can be several reasons why an Audi S4 trunk may malfunction. Some of the most common causes include:
- Faulty trunk latch mechanism
- Battery drain or failure
- Electrical issues with the trunk release button
- Key fob malfunction or low battery
- Obstructions in the trunk
Diagnostics: Identifying the Cause of Trunk Malfunction
The first step in fixing a malfunctioning trunk is to identify the root cause. Here are some diagnostic steps you can take:
- Check the trunk latch mechanism
- Check the battery and electrical connections
- Test the trunk release button
- Try using the key fob to open the trunk
- Clear any obstructions in the trunk
Fixing Trunk Malfunction
Once you have identified the cause of the malfunction, you can take steps to fix it. Here are some tips:
- Replace the faulty trunk latch mechanism
- Replace the battery or repair electrical connections
- Repair or replace the trunk release button
- Replace the key fob battery or get a new key fob
- Remove any obstructions in the trunk

Expert Opinion: Maintaining Your Audi S4 Trunk
Preventing trunk malfunctions is key to maintaining your Audi S4. Here are some expert tips for keeping your trunk in top condition:
- Regularly inspect the trunk lid and hinge mechanisms for wear and tear
- Keep the battery charged and maintain electrical connections
- Clean the trunk area regularly and remove any debris or obstructions
- Avoid overloading the trunk with heavy items
- Use the proper key fob and avoid dropping it or exposing it to moisture
